In Bali, the most common arrangement is land leasehold. Prices start at around €20,000 for a 20-year term, with the possibility of extension up to 25 years. This solution secures the project over the long term while optimizing the initial budget.
The construction of a 100 m² turnkey luxury bamboo villa represents an investment of around €100,000, which equals an attractive ratio of €1,000 per square meter. This price includes a high-end design and premium finishes, comparable to international luxury standards.
To ensure compliance and legal security of the project, an estimated €20,000 should be allocated to cover all administrative expenses: lawyer, notary, company incorporation, official permits, as well as the services of an architect and project manager.
Once built, the villa can be operated as a high-end rental. Full management – including online listing, guest reception and follow-up, cleaning, property maintenance, linen service, and general upkeep – is typically charged at 25% of the revenue generated.
